Must Watch: Google World on CBC.ca's Doc Zone

For those who missed last week's Google World documentary on CBC's Doc Zone you can watch it online. This gives an insighful and detailed look at Google, its origins and its culture as well as the extent and scope of its global reach in a number of key industries within technology.

Filmed in Google offices in China, Russia and at the Googleplex, its Silicon Valley headquarters, the documentary reveals a corporate philosophy and attitude unique among major companies today. Beyond its "Don't be evil" motto, Google has set as its goal "to organize all the world's information and make it universally accessible and useful" and to do it in the next 300 years. This is a must see video for anyone who wants to know what Google is all about.

Acer's Aspire S3 Ultrabook Rocks

Acer is one of the companies outing their new MacBook Air challenging Ultrabooks. The Acer Aspire S3 offers a range of  Intel Corei3, i5 or i7 processor, 4GB of memory and various sizes of SSD drives. Thinner than the Samsung S9 at 17mm at its thickest point, this 1.3kg Ultrabook is great for travel.

The Aspire S3 also features an “Instant On” feature. If the Acer Aspire S3 has been in sleep mode for less than 30 minutes it will resume in under 2 seconds. It will resume from deep sleep in 6 seconds. The unit enters deep sleep state after 30 minutes of no activity and is part of the battery saving measures that allow us to provide up to 50 days battery life.
